Bug#665367: [libatk-wrapper-java-jni] Please remove gconf2 dependency



Package: libatk-wrapper-java-jni
Version: 0.30.4-1
Severity: important

--- Please enter the report below this line. ---
Recent updates of java-openjdk insist on installing parts of the gnome desktop environment. More precisely, obsolete parts of the obsolete gnome2 DE.

libatk is an enhancement of gtk+. As such, it is a basis for the gnome desktop, but not part of the gnome desktop. There are people that like to use kde only as their desktop environment, or only use a window manager and no DE at all, and frown upon the needless installation of parts of other desktop environments. Especially if those parts insist on installing additional daemons and clutter the home directory with additional dot-subdirectories.

As of version 0.30, if not earlier, reliance on gconf is considered an error in the upstream source, see the .news file for 0.30.2 [1] and 0.30.4 [2]. Additionally, the ubuntu package for the recent version does not depend on gconf2.

I always believed that it was a policy of debian to keep package dependencies as tight as possible. So please remove the no longer necessary gcon2 dependency, libgconf2-4.
